About Sérgio Luiz de Assis
Sérgio Luiz de Assis is a scholar working on Materials Chemistry, Surgery, Metals and Alloys, Mechanics of Materials and Surfaces, Coatings and Films, having authored 16 papers that have together received 1.1k indexed citations. Recurring topics across this work include Titanium Alloys Microstructure and Properties (9 papers), Corrosion Behavior and Inhibition (8 papers), Orthopaedic implants and arthroplasty (7 papers), Hydrogen embrittlement and corrosion behaviors in metals (6 papers), Metal and Thin Film Mechanics (3 papers), Polymer Surface Interaction Studies (2 papers), Bone Tissue Engineering Materials (2 papers) and Mercury impact and mitigation studies (1 paper). The work is most often cited by research in Metals and Alloys (386 citations), Materials Chemistry (919 citations), Mechanical Engineering (345 citations), Orthodontics (36 citations) and Mechanics of Materials (220 citations). Sérgio Luiz de Assis has collaborated with scholars based in Brazil, United Kingdom and United States. Frequent co-authors include Isolda Costa, Stephan Wolynec, Mark Baker, Olga Z. Higa, Sizue Ota Rogero, Renato Altobelli Antunes, Angelo Fernando Padilha, Rossana Grilli, Solange de Souza and Paulo G. Coelho. Their work appears in journals such as Materials and Corrosion, Electrochimica Acta, Journal of Materials Science Materials in Medicine, Surface and Coatings Technology and Surface and Interface Analysis.
